What Are Kindergarten Worksheets?
Kindergarten worksheets are printable educational resources designed to help young children develop fundamental skills in a fun and interactive way. These worksheets are tailored to the developmental needs of kindergarteners, focusing on essential subjects such as:
- Math: Counting, number recognition, basic addition and subtraction.
- Literacy: Letter recognition, phonics, sight words, and early reading skills.
- Science: Basic concepts like animals, plants, weather, and the five senses.
- Writing: Handwriting practice, tracing letters and numbers.
- Creativity and Art: Coloring pages, drawing prompts, and creative activities.
- Critical Thinking: Puzzles, mazes, and problem-solving exercises.
Kindergarten worksheets are usually designed with colorful images, playful themes, and interactive activities that keep young learners engaged and motivated.

Types of Kindergarten Worksheets
There are various types of kindergarten worksheets designed to cater to different learning objectives and subjects. Here are some of the most popular categories:
-
Math Worksheets
- Counting and Number Recognition: Help children learn numbers and practice counting objects.
- Basic Addition and Subtraction: Introduce simple math problems using visual aids like pictures and number lines.
- Shapes and Patterns: Teach children to identify and complete patterns and recognize basic shapes.
- Time and Measurement: Fun activities to learn about clocks, time, and simple measurements.
-
Literacy Worksheets
- Alphabet and Letter Recognition: Practice recognizing uppercase and lowercase letters.
- Phonics and Sight Words: Build early reading skills by learning phonics sounds and common sight words.
- Reading Comprehension: Simple stories followed by questions to improve comprehension skills.
- Handwriting Practice: Tracing letters, words, and sentences to develop writing skills.
-
Science Worksheets
- Nature and Environment: Explore animals, plants, seasons, and weather.
- The Five Senses: Activities to learn about sight, sound, touch, taste, and smell.
- Simple Experiments: Fun, easy-to-follow experiments that encourage curiosity and observation.
-
Art and Creativity Worksheets
- Coloring Pages: Themed coloring sheets that improve creativity and color recognition.
- Drawing Prompts: Encourage imagination and artistic expression.
- Cut and Paste Activities: Enhance fine motor skills with fun cutting and pasting exercises.
-
Critical Thinking and Problem-Solving
- Puzzles and Mazes: Fun challenges that enhance logical thinking and problem-solving.
- Matching Games: Activities to match objects, numbers, or letters.
- Sequencing Worksheets: Help children understand order and sequence of events.
How to Use Kindergarten Worksheets Effectively
Using kindergarten worksheets effectively involves more than just handing them to children. Here are some tips for maximizing their educational value:
-
Choose Age-Appropriate Worksheets
Select worksheets that match the child’s age and developmental level to ensure the activities are challenging yet achievable. -
Incorporate Play and Interaction
Make learning fun by turning worksheets into interactive games or group activities. -
Use as a Supplement, Not a Replacement
Worksheets should complement hands-on learning, creative play, and interactive teaching methods. -
Encourage Positive Reinforcement
Praise and encourage children as they complete worksheets to build their confidence and motivation. -
Provide Guidance When Needed
Offer guidance and support, especially with new concepts, to ensure children understand the activities. -
Track Progress and Adapt
Observe the child’s progress and adapt the difficulty level as they grow more confident and skilled.

Common Mistakes to Avoid When Using Kindergarten Worksheets
While worksheets are effective educational tools, there are some common mistakes to avoid:
-
Overusing Worksheets
Relying too much on worksheets can lead to boredom and burnout. Balance worksheet activities with hands-on learning and play. -
Choosing Worksheets That Are Too Challenging
Worksheets that are too difficult can frustrate young learners. Always choose age-appropriate and skill-level-appropriate materials. -
Lack of Interaction and Feedback
Worksheets should be interactive and include positive feedback to encourage learning and growth. -
Ignoring Creativity and Imagination
Avoid worksheets that are too rigid or repetitive. Choose activities that encourage creativity, exploration, and imagination.
